Even though the information is very limited, it seems the intent of this flag is to control ACPI_BITREG_BUS_MASTER_STATUS use for C3, not force ACPI_BITREG_ARB_DISABLE manipulations for C2, where it was never needed, and which register not really doing anything for years. It wasted lots of CPU time on congested global ACPI hardware lock when many CPU cores were trying to enter/exit deep C-states same time. On idle 80-core system it pushed ping localhost latency up to 20ms, since badport_bandlim() via counter_ratecheck() wakes up all CPUs same time once a second just to synchronously reset the counters. Now enabling C-states increases the latency from 0.1 to just 0.25ms.
